Output ed38d7e7cd09cbf94c2cbfd02e8385e57bf9237d0558bd5e638a99687fe36469:91

value
23573
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 85f25044e495cdf0659c4af2938a6e6694145513d56117589bfb7dd90f6655cf
address
bc1pshe9q38yjhxlqevuftef8znwv62pg4gn64s3wkymld7ajrmx2h8sw9w78z
transaction
ed38d7e7cd09cbf94c2cbfd02e8385e57bf9237d0558bd5e638a99687fe36469
confirmations
101022
spent
true